Transaction 8c370364431d631fc1bef60e063ab99a93ccd39525012acbbd0c6e3a999b5eec
1 Input
1 Output
-
8c370364431d631fc1bef60e063ab99a93ccd39525012acbbd0c6e3a999b5eec:0
- value
- 32790
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ae1941068c192f67ad1bb27e4e48ef5af0754650
- address
- bc1q4cv5zp5vryhk0tgmkflyuj80ttc823jsdg2ah4